Author: Leon Lester

12 Jul My painting “The source of energy within everything” is a finalist in the 2018 65th Blake Prize at the Casula Powerhouse Arts Centre

The source of energy within everything (2018) Acrylic on canvas 152 x 122cm Leon Lester $7,500 The founders of the world’s many religious traditions, spiritual masters, mystics, enlightened yogis and incarnated angels have long revealed to the human race the divine truth that all things are inextricably connected and ultimately...

